Maestro offers 8 features including Telegram-based trading across Solana, Ethereum, BSC, and more, Automatic chain detection for multi-chain token trading, Token sniping with customizable launch detection triggers, and 5 more. SolSlay counters with 5 features including Jackpot mode: bet SOL or SLY in 90-second rounds, winner odds proportional to bet size, Cooperative Boss Battle with an energy system and rewards distributed by damage rank, SLY SPL token plus a faucet, referral program, and quests in an Economy hub, and 2 more.
